Job description
Job responsibilities
As a Locum General
Practitioner you will be responsible for the provision of safe and effective
primary care led service for patients presenting with acute injury, illness,
and exacerbation of long term conditions in line with NHS England Urgent
Treatment Centre service specification. You will take a pro-active approach to
improving the clinical effectiveness of the service and work collaboratively with all colleagues.
Experience in urgent care is essential
Clinical Duties
- Maintain the highest
clinical standards for all patients
- Assess, investigate,
diagnose and treat patients
- Provide emergency care while
waiting for emergency transfer
- Provide advice and support
to colleagues and team.
- Manage the flow of patients
by balancing the clinical need of the patient
- Offer on-site assessment
patients who require immediate further investigation and diagnostics.
- Ensure that high clinical
standards are maintained throughout the service.
- Comply with standard
operational procedures and departmental and organisational policy.
Essential
- Current registration with
GMC
- Experience of working in
urgent care environment such as A&E, Walk In Centres
- Sound knowledge of clinical
governance
- Good leadership skills
- Good organisational and IT
skills desirable
- Excellent communication and
interpersonal skills - written, verbal (Particularly listening skills)
- Clear understanding of
professional responsibility and accountability.
- Must be authorised to work
in the UK
